Discover the most popular places to visit in Okazaki
Heian Shrine
An important shrine for patriotic locals and curious tourists alike, this site has charming buildings and natural gardens that celebrate Kyoto’s fusion of past and present.
Nanzen-ji Temple
Art, elaborate gardens and a giant gate await at this temple that stands tall as one of the most important of its kind in the country.
National Museum of Modern Art, Kyoto
As a place that celebrates 20th-century contemporary art, this museum has innovative themes that are very different from traditional Kyoto culture.
